Iran says 8 killed in Evin prison fire
PARIS: Eight Iranian inmates were killed in a fire that raged through Tehran’s notorious Evin prison, the judiciary said Monday, doubling the official toll from the blaze that further stoked tensions one month into protests sparked by the death of Mahsa Amini. Muslims reject sectarian label for killings in New Mexico
Muslims reject sectarian label for killings in New Mexico. National Muslim groups have linked the killings of four Muslim men in New Mexico over the past year to sectarianism, but Muslims who knew the victims and suspected gunman point to revenge and personal feuds as possible motives. Journalists killed on the job in Europe
The murder of prominent Dutch crime reporter Peter R. de Vries, who was shot in Amsterdam last week, adds to the toll of journalists killed in Europe over the past few years. Amnesty urges UN probe of ‘systematic’ Philippine drug war killings
Philippine President Rodrigo Duterte’s narcotics crackdown has become a “systematic” campaign of abuses, Amnesty International alleged on Monday, urging the United Nations to launch a probe into thousands of killings. New Zealand terrorist pleads not guilty in mosque killings, shows little emotion
The man accused of killing 51 people at two Christchurch mosques on Friday pleaded not guilty to all the charges filed against him. Brenton Tarrant smirked as his lawyer, Shane Tait, entered the not guilty pleas, but otherwise showed little emotion during the hearing at the Christchurch High Court. Leaders of white supremacist prison gang charged in killings
Leaders of the Aryan Brotherhood prison gang were charged Thursday with directing killings and drug smuggling from within California’s most secure prisons, US prosecutors said.
